Two men arrested in theft of 64 wheels from Oklahoma City automotive shop

Two men were arrested after 64 wheels were stolen from an automotive wholesale shop, Oklahoma City police reported.
Gregory Duane Holley, 56, and Irvin L. Belvin, 52, were arrested on complaints of concealing stolen property and possession of burglary tools. Belvin also was ticketed for public drunkenness.
Police responded to a burglary call about 10:40 p.m. Saturday at J&L Wholesale, 1201 S Robinson Ave. A witness told police he saw an older white Ford pickup with a camper shell at the business and heard loud noises coming from the back, according to the report.
An officer found Holley and Belvin nearby and arrested them. Belvin had a strong smell of alcohol and was unsteady on his feet, police said.
Officers found multiple wheels in the back of the pickup and bolt cutters in the cab, according to the report.
Police returned the 64 wheels to the shop.
